### Tracing: Sampling and Propagation

Every service in the Cairnvale mesh propagates a trace header; the edge gateway decides sampling. Head-based sampling only — tail sampling was rejected for cost. Spans buffer locally and flush in batches; drop, don't block, when the buffer fills. Retention in the Spindle store is short by design; export anything you need longer-term. Sampling rate is per-route, not global. Do not override these in service code. Current defaults follow.

constants for hadug-haduf:
WEIGHTS = {
    "gileth": 958,
    "olimir": 1023,
    "praix": 998,
    "novmir": 89,
    "drueth": 320,
}

Subject: Q2 Cash-Flow Forecast — heads up

Team,

Quick summary before Thursday's review: collections on the Fernway accounts came in ahead of plan, so Q2 cash position looks healthier than feared. We're still watching the Dunlow renewal slippage, but nothing alarming. Sales leads, please factor this into pipeline commits. For context, see the note below.

management briefing: The pricing group signed off on a budget of $40.7 million for Project Holath. The renewal with Holethax Holdings closes at $35.8 million a year, 63 percent above the last contract.

Finance Review Summary — Logistics Transition

Following the Q2 review, we are moving freight operations from Kestrel Haulage to Bornway Logistics effective next quarter. Bornway's rates cut per-pallet costs by roughly 11%, with comparable delivery windows to our Elmsford and Tarrow branches. Branch managers should expect a two-week overlap period during handover. The underlying planning assumptions are set out below.

internal memo for tagef-hadup: Gross margin on Ulaath came in at 15 percent against a plan of 5 percent. Only 7 of the 120 pilot accounts renewed Ulaath, so a churn review is set for October 15.

## Authentication

All third-party plugins for Binwise, the pick-list optimizer used across Fernhollow Logistics warehouses, must authenticate against the internal Routecore service before requesting optimized pick sequences. Plugins should send their credential in the `X-Binwise-Auth` header on every call; session cookies are not supported. Rotate credentials quarterly via the plugin portal, and never embed them in client-side bundles. For local testing, use the sandbox key provided below.

API key for kajeg-tajop: qvz3-w1m